It's important to choose a board-certified dermatologist, as this ensures they have the extensive training required to diagnose and treat over 3,000 conditions of the skin, hair, and nails. You can verify a doctor's certification through the American Academy of Dermatology website, giving you peace of mind in your selection.

Don't hesitate to call a prospective office and ask about their experience with your particular concern, their accepted insurance plans, and what their new patient process entails.
Establishing care with a dermatologist you trust is an investment in your long-term well-being. Before your appointment, take notes on your skin's history and any products you use.
